👌July is a decent time to visit Santiago — expect cool days around 59°F (lows near 43°F), minimal rain, decent sunshine.
About Santiago
Chile's capital sits in a valley ringed by the Andes, with wine country a short drive in every direction. Santiago pairs excellent restaurants with a street art scene that rivals Buenos Aires, rooftop bars with mountain views, and a Mercado Central that does seafood right.

What to Pack
Based on July conditions in Santiago
Layered clothing — mornings and evenings can be cool
A light rain jacket is worth having, just in case
High SPF sunscreen, sunglasses, and a hat — strong sun expected
Comfortable walking shoes — you'll cover a lot of ground
